自拍偷在线精品自拍偷,亚洲欧美中文日韩v在线观看不卡

在接口測(cè)試過(guò)程中常見(jiàn)的接口安全性問(wèn)題,通用測(cè)試點(diǎn)整理歸納

開(kāi)發(fā) 測(cè)試
我在接口測(cè)試過(guò)程中遇到的一些接口安全性的問(wèn)題,整理成了通用的測(cè)試點(diǎn),不一定適用于全部的產(chǎn)品,僅做參考。

?我們?nèi)粘5慕涌跍y(cè)試工作主要是驗(yàn)證接口的功能性(入?yún)?、出參、邊界值等),我在接口測(cè)試過(guò)程中遇到的一些接口安全性的問(wèn)題,整理成了通用的測(cè)試點(diǎn),不一定適用于全部的產(chǎn)品,僅做參考。

一、登錄接口校驗(yàn)

(1) 驗(yàn)證登錄接口中密碼是否密文傳輸

這個(gè)測(cè)試點(diǎn)聽(tīng)起來(lái)很荒唐,應(yīng)該大家都知道密碼應(yīng)該加密,但是在很多時(shí)候,研發(fā)人員為了趕工就會(huì)忽略這個(gè)點(diǎn),所以建議大家測(cè)試登錄功能的時(shí)候,一定要F12查看一下登錄接口中密碼是否是密文。

(2) 驗(yàn)證登錄接口是否可以爆破登錄

對(duì)于一些安全性較高的系統(tǒng),測(cè)試的時(shí)候有必要驗(yàn)證一下是否可以爆破登錄,可以使用Burpsuit進(jìn)行爆破登錄測(cè)試。當(dāng)然現(xiàn)在很多系統(tǒng)都是用手機(jī)號(hào)碼進(jìn)行動(dòng)態(tài)登錄,如果還是常規(guī)的賬戶和密碼登錄,就一定要對(duì)安全性提出質(zhì)疑了,密碼強(qiáng)度符合等保要求么?驗(yàn)證碼要不要加上去?

二、接口規(guī)則校驗(yàn)

(1) 驗(yàn)證接口類型是否合理

理論上來(lái)說(shuō),除了查詢接口使用GET,其余的接口都應(yīng)該使用POST,這樣接口的安全性更高。沐沐以往的接口測(cè)試過(guò)程中確實(shí)遇到了不少業(yè)務(wù)接口使用get,參數(shù)拼接在url上及其不安全。此外,還有一個(gè)特殊情況,即不需要用戶登錄的系統(tǒng),查詢類的接口也不建議使用GET,在安全掃描中會(huì)出現(xiàn)跨站點(diǎn)請(qǐng)求偽造的問(wèn)題。

(2) 驗(yàn)證新增和修改接口是否是獨(dú)立的接口

這個(gè)測(cè)試點(diǎn)有點(diǎn)離譜了,沐沐在測(cè)試過(guò)程中發(fā)現(xiàn)新增和修改接口共用同一個(gè),這樣似乎是沒(méi)有什么問(wèn)題,但是后期遇到了一些復(fù)雜的業(yè)務(wù)邏輯,新增和修改接口融合在一起,導(dǎo)致了生產(chǎn)數(shù)據(jù)被篡改。所以接口設(shè)計(jì)還是要嚴(yán)謹(jǐn)一點(diǎn),新增和修改接口盡量是獨(dú)立的接口。

(3) 驗(yàn)證POST接口中是否將參數(shù)拼接成URL

沐沐曾經(jīng)還遇到過(guò)將post接口的參數(shù)拼接到了url上,如果數(shù)據(jù)量較大的時(shí)候,url字符長(zhǎng)度太大接口就會(huì)報(bào)錯(cuò),可能此類情況并不常見(jiàn),但是遇到過(guò)就記錄下來(lái)了。

三、接口越權(quán)校驗(yàn)

接口的越權(quán)分為水平越權(quán)和垂直越權(quán),我們可以通過(guò)Burpsuit、Appcan等工具進(jìn)行越權(quán)測(cè)試,測(cè)試過(guò)程中也遇到了以下問(wèn)題:

  • 驗(yàn)證接口url上是否區(qū)域編碼、身份證號(hào)等參數(shù);
  • 驗(yàn)證接口url上存在true或false時(shí),進(jìn)行篡改,功能、數(shù)據(jù)是否越權(quán);
  • 驗(yàn)證接口url上存在type=1或2時(shí),進(jìn)行篡改,功能、數(shù)據(jù)是否越權(quán);
  • 接口參數(shù)中存在pagesize或者size時(shí),進(jìn)行篡改,是否進(jìn)行最大值限制;
  • 接口body參數(shù)中存在身份證號(hào)碼時(shí),篡改參數(shù)值,接口是否返回正確提示。?
責(zé)任編輯:趙寧寧 來(lái)源: 今日頭條
相關(guān)推薦

2010-11-11 09:40:34

BUG

2023-12-04 07:49:06

選擇排序排序算法

2012-03-01 09:44:00

云計(jì)算安全可用性

2019-06-04 06:02:25

滲透測(cè)試漏洞腳本

2011-06-08 16:52:16

軟件測(cè)試

2011-05-13 14:56:44

SybaseOracle

2022-08-03 08:48:45

測(cè)試時(shí)間功能

2022-06-08 09:11:55

測(cè)試代碼開(kāi)發(fā)

2020-12-08 12:24:55

接口測(cè)試Interface

2010-08-10 15:09:55

Flex開(kāi)發(fā)

2010-04-06 17:26:26

Windows Pho

2010-10-26 10:16:36

求職

2009-10-09 14:24:27

2020-11-18 09:37:44

微服務(wù)

2009-07-20 14:03:43

Ado.net連接池

2019-11-28 11:31:26

設(shè)計(jì)SQL技術(shù)

2011-04-18 10:46:39

接口測(cè)試

2013-04-10 10:54:13

Hadoop大數(shù)據(jù)大數(shù)據(jù)安全

2015-04-21 10:21:49

2010-03-02 16:34:36

WCF線程
點(diǎn)贊
收藏

51CTO技術(shù)棧公眾號(hào)